X-Git-Url: https://git.verplant.org/?a=blobdiff_plain;f=src%2Fgui%2Fmenu.cpp;h=87d083d08feb72f4cd869097237532c5a3b0c14c;hb=81931e4d4dae892ed8ba9f4e40da335881b93484;hp=d70b16a9c3ccc022323b325fc95ac764bb89632d;hpb=60908c905544776c376421b8d3e12eeb936c068f;p=supertux.git diff --git a/src/gui/menu.cpp b/src/gui/menu.cpp index d70b16a9c..87d083d08 100644 --- a/src/gui/menu.cpp +++ b/src/gui/menu.cpp @@ -90,7 +90,7 @@ bool confirm_dialog(Surface *background, std::string text) context.draw_surface(background, Vector(0,0), LAYER_BACKGROUND0); dialog->draw(context); - dialog->action(); + dialog->update(); switch (dialog->check()) { @@ -315,7 +315,7 @@ Menu::clear() /* Process actions done on the menu */ void -Menu::action() +Menu::update() { /** check main input controller... */ Uint32 ticks = SDL_GetTicks(); @@ -420,7 +420,7 @@ Menu::action() case MN_TEXTFIELD: case MN_NUMFIELD: menuaction = MENU_ACTION_DOWN; - action(); + update(); break; case MN_BACK: